Chaparral is an unincorporated community and census-designated place in Doña Ana and Otero counties, New Mexico. The population was 16,551 at the 2020 census.

Newman is a small El Paso neighborhood in far Northeast El Paso, located some 16 miles northeast of downtown El Paso around the intersection of Dyer Street and Edge of Texas Drive on the New Mexico state line, and still sometimes described as a separate community.
